Note how the start is always included, and the end always excluded. Slice indices have useful defaults; an omitted first index defaults to zero, an omitted second index defaults to the size of the string being sliced. One way to remember how slices work is to think of the indices as pointing between characters, with the left edge of the first character numbered 0. Then the right edge of the last character of a string of n characters has index n , for example:. The first row of numbers gives the position of the indices 0…6 in the string; the second row gives the corresponding negative indices.

The slice from i to j consists of all characters between the edges labeled i and j , respectively. For non-negative indices, the length of a slice is the difference of the indices, if both are within bounds. For example, the length of word[] is 2. Python strings cannot be changed — they are immutable. Therefore, assigning to an indexed position in the string results in an error:.

The built-in function len returns the length of a string:. Strings are examples of sequence types , and support the common operations supported by such types. Information about string formatting with str. Python knows a number of compound data types, used to group together other values. The most versatile is the list , which can be written as a list of comma-separated values items between square brackets. Lists might contain items of different types, but usually the items all have the same type. Like strings and all other built-in sequence types , lists can be indexed and sliced:.

All slice operations return a new list containing the requested elements.

Light from the nearest star system, Alpha Centauri , is requires roughly 4. Stars and other objects beyond our solar system lie anywhere from a few light-years to a few billion light-years away. Thus, when astronomers study objects that lie a light-year away or more, they are seeing it as existed at the time that light left it, not as it would appear if they stood near its surface today.

Nothing can outpace light in a vacuum. However, if a region contains any matter, even dust, light can bend when it comes in contact with the particles, which results in a decrease in speed. Light traveling through Earth's atmosphere moves almost as fast as light in a vacuum, while light passing through a diamond is slowed to less than half that speed. Science fiction loves to speculate about this, because "warp speed," as faster-than-light travel is popularly known, would allow us to travel between stars in time frames otherwise impossibly long.

And while it has not been proven to be impossible, the practicality of traveling faster than light renders the idea pretty farfetched. According to Einstein's general theory of relativity , as an object moves faster, its mass increases, while its length contracts. At the speed of light, such an object has an infinite mass, while its length is 0 — an impossibility.

Thus, no object can reach the speed of light, the theory goes. That doesn't stop theorists from proposing creative and competing theories. The idea of warp speed is not impossible , some say, and perhaps in future generations people will hop between stars the way we travel between cities nowadays. One proposal would involve a spaceship that could fold a space-time bubble around itself in order to exceed the speed of light. Sounds great, in theory.
